Madonna calls AI the opposite of art ahead of new album

In an interview with Vogue Italia, Madonna said that artificial intelligence and algorithm‑driven metrics are “the opposite of making art.” She recalled a time when artists worked together in the same space and warned that today record deals are judged by follower counts. Referring to her upcoming single “Bring Your Love,” she urged listeners “not to distract me with numbers.”

Madonna added that she disconnects from technology, spending time in nature with her children and horses to fuel her imagination. The comments come as she prepares to release her 15th studio album, Confessions II, on 3 July, her first full‑length record since 2019. At the album’s preview she also encouraged fans to put their phones down and engage directly with her performance.
